Text vydavateľa
The book opens with a section entitled "Fungal Dimorphism and Pathogenicity". This section focuses on morphogenesis, the cell cycle, and the cell wall of human pathogens. These play a major role in elucidating fungal relationships, both with the environment and with the host. Chapters are written as in-depth reviews with a focus on molecular and biochemical analysis. In addition there is a chapter detailing how mathematical modelling can be used to understand the building of three-dimensional cell structures in the morphogenetic process. The second section, entitled "New Taxonomic Tools", presents novel approaches to aid the understanding of strain variability, the significance of environmental and patient strains, and the relatedness of "uncultured" fungi. In addition the use of molecular tools for the taxonomic classification of previously unclassifiable fungi is featured.
